These Sniper Extreme™ pool cue tips are manufactured with boar hide that is slowly tanned underground without using chemicals. These cue tips do play well and also hold chalk. They will not mushroom and of course they will give you maximum control, consistency and the least amount of deflection.

Sniper Extreme 2 Cue Tip Review

This tip looks like a Sniper Tip but there are 2 main differences. This tip is much harder. The Tiger Sniper Tip is a medium soft tip and has the soft feeling that some players like in the Sniper tip. The Tiger Sniper Tip also cuts softer when it is being installed. The Sniper Extreme 2 tip is a true medium tip. You are getting the what the Tiger Sniper Tip would fill like after months of use with the Extreme 2 tip. So if you want a wish for a firmer medium Sniper tip then get the Sniper Extreme 2 tip. I you want a true medium soft tip, then get the Tiger Sniper Tip. Basically you are now getting a choice of a soft version of the tip (Tiger Sniper Tip) or a medium version (Sniper Extreme 2). Both play very well in my opinion.
